Nobel laureate Ardem Patapoutian, a refugee from Lebanon who built a successful scientific career in the US, faced a funding freeze under the Trump administration. This prompted a lucrative job offer from China, which he refused, highlighting a broader trend. Reduced US science funding is causing a brain drain, as applications from China and Europe for US research positions have plummeted, while applications from US scientists for foreign jobs have surged. This threatens America's scientific leadership.
